Hyundai Motor India is offering big discounts across its portfolio this month. The Hyundai Verna has bagged the biggest discount package, worth up to Rs 98,000. The Creta Electric is also available with exciting offers. These discounts come in the form of cash offers, corporate benefits, and exchange/scrappage bonuses. They will expire at the end of the month.

Maximum Discount: Rs 98,000
The Hyundai Verna is available with a discount package worth up to Rs 98,000. This package includes cash offers worth Rs 25,000, a scrappage bonus of Rs 70,000, and Rs 3,000 off in additional offers. The sedan is available in 2 engine options. The 1.5-litre petrol engine generates a maximum power output of 115hp. Meanwhile, the 1.5-litre turbo petrol engine puts out 160hp. Its prices start at Rs 10.79 lakh and go up to Rs 17.13 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 90,000
MY2025 units of the Creta Electric get Rs 90,000 shaved off their asking price this month. Buyers can avail cash offers worth up to Rs 30,000, an upgrade bonus worth Rs 30,000, and scrappage benefits of Rs 30,000. The MY2026 units have not received any discounts. Prices for the electric SUV start at Rs 18.02 lakh and go up to Rs 24.70 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 58,000
The i20 and i20 N Line hatchbacks are available with cash offers worth Rs 30,000, scrappage bonuses worth Rs 25,000, and additional offers worth Rs 3,000, taking the total discount package to Rs 58,000. Prices for the i20 lineup start at Rs 6.87 lakh and go up to Rs 11.53 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 58,000
The Grand i10 Nios is also available with discounts worth up to Rs 58,000 this month. The package comprises a cash offer worth Rs 30,000, a scrappage bonus of Rs 25,000, and additional offers worth Rs 3,000. Prices for the hatchback start at Rs 5.66 lakh and go up to Rs 7.92 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 55,000
The Alcazar SUV is available with cash offers worth Rs 20,000 and a scrappage bonus of Rs 30,000, taking the value of the total discount package to Rs 55,000. The SUV is available with a 160hp-producing 1.5-litre turbo petrol engine and a 1.5-litre diesel engine that generates 116hp. Its prices start at Rs 14.50 lakh and go up to Rs 21.06 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 43,000
The Exter is available with discounts worth up to Rs 43,000 this month. These include a cash offer of Rs 20,000, a scrappage bonus worth Rs 20,000, and additional offers worth up to Rs 3,000. The compact SUV is powered by a 1.2-litre petrol engine. This engine produces a maximum power output of 83hp and 114Nm of torque. It can be mated to a 5-speed manual or AMT gearbox. Prices for the Exter start at Rs 6.54 lakh and go up to Rs 9.38 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 30,000
The Aura sedan gets cash offers and scrappage bonuses worth Rs 15,000 each, taking the value of the total discount package to Rs 30,000. Its prices start at Rs 6 lakh and go up to Rs 8.54 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 30,000
The Creta is available with a single scrappage bonus worth Rs 30,000 this month. Prices for the midsize SUV start at Rs 10.79 lakh and go up to Rs 20.05 lakh.
Maximum Discount: Rs 5,000
The Venue gets only Rs 5,000 off this month. This discount is available as a scrappage bonus. Prices for the compact SUV start at Rs 8 lakh and go up to Rs 15.51 lakh.

As mentioned earlier, these discounts will expire on February 28. The amount of discount offered may vary depending on the variant of the car and the region of the dealership. Discounts are also subject to the availability of stock.
